Transcode farm (Pixelbarn) stall recovery: check worker queue depth first. If >200 jobs pending and no node claims in 5 min, restart the dispatcher, not the workers. Workers self-heal; dispatcher does not. After restart, verify a test clip completes end-to-end before closing the ticket. Do not drain nodes mid-encode — partial segments corrupt the manifest and support gets flooded with playback complaints. When escalating, include the dispatcher trace token printed below.

build token for tajeg-bajep: htk14_409ba9df6b8acb

Subject: Big-deal discounts — new guardrails

Hi all,

Quick heads-up for the finance folks: we're tightening discounts on deals above the Tier-3 threshold. Anything over 18% now needs sign-off from Marit or me, no exceptions, even for the Quellon renewal crowd. Standard approvals stay in Dealdesk; large ones route through the new Falcrest queue. Yes, it adds a day — worth it for margin hygiene. Full matrix lands Friday. Before that goes out, one piece of context stays within this group.

internal memo for yafop-hawef: The renewal with Druwynax Group closes at $20 million a year, 20 percent above the last contract. Project Druath slips by two quarters because of the staffing delay.

Changelog — DigestForge scheduler, 2024-09-03. Rotated the batch-signing credential used by the digest scheduler when it hands jobs to the Mailloom dispatcher. Old credential expired per the quarterly policy; revoked same day. All queued digest batches were re-signed and replayed — no duplicates sent. New hires: the scheduler rejects any batch signed with a retired credential, so never copy key material from old runbooks. Current credential follows.

deploy key for hahof-tagep: bky6_YcdejG

**Break-Glass Access: Mergemind Dedup Pipeline**

The Mergemind pipeline deduplicates customer records nightly; a bad merge can silently collapse distinct customers, so break-glass here is serious. Use it only to halt an in-flight merge or roll back the last batch. Record your reason in the incident channel before acting, and never edit merge keys by hand. Access to the emergency rollback console requires the passphrase shown here:

unlock words, baguf-badug: aldath-ralwyn-gilath-oliys-sorius-raleth-pelmir-praeth-lamix-druvan-siliel-fraax-queniel